About This Data

This page shows how Citroen Bx cars manufactured in 1993 perform at MOT as they age. Data spans from 2009 to 2024, covering 1,508 tests. Pass rates naturally decline with age as components wear.

Based on DVSA anonymised MOT test data (2005–2024). Crown copyright, Open Government Licence v3.0.
